SHRIMP AND ROASTED VEGETABLE SALAD

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     main-dish

Time 40m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12



Shrimp and Roasted Vegetable Salad image

Steps:

  • Place a baking sheet on the middle oven rack and preheat to 475 degrees F. Toss the parsnips, carrots and turnips with 2 tablespoons olive oil, 1/2 teaspoon salt and a few grinds of pepper. Spread the vegetables on the hot baking sheet and roast until tender and browned around the edges, about 30 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, combine 1 cup arugula, the walnuts, parmesan, garlic, red pepper flakes, lemon zest and a big pinch of salt in a food processor. Pulse until finely chopped. With the machine running, slowly add 3 tablespoons olive oil and 2 tablespoons water.
  • Season the shrimp on both sides with salt and pepper. Heat a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at; add the remaining 1 tablespoon olive oil. Add the shrimp (the skillet will be crowded) and cook until lightly browned around the edges, about 2 minutes per side; remove from the heat.
  • Transfer the roasted vegetables to a large bowl. Add the remaining 3 cups arugula, the shrimp and arugula pesto. Season with salt and toss. Divide among plates. Serve with lemon wedges.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 490, Fat 27 grams, SaturatedFat 4 grams, Cholesterol 145 milligrams, Sodium 1129 milligrams, Carbohydrate 41 grams, Fiber 11 grams, Protein 22 grams, Sugar 18 grams

1 pound parsnips, quartered lengthwise and halved crosswise
1 pound carrots, quartered lengthwise and halved crosswise
1 pound turnips, peeled and cut into 1/2-inch wedges
6 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
4 cups baby arugula
1/4 cup walnuts
2 tablespoons grated parmesan cheese
1 small clove garlic
1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es
Grated zest of 1/2 lemon, plus wedges for serving
1 pound large shrimp, peeled and deveined

ASIAN SHRIMP, PINEAPPLE, AND PEANUT SALAD

Provided by Jill Dupleix

Yield Makes 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14



Asian Shrimp, Pineapple, and Peanut Salad image

Steps:

  • For dressing:
  • Whisk lime juice, fish sauce, oil, and sugar in small bowl until sugar dissolves. Stir in shallots, chile, and mint.
  • For salad:
  • Toss shrimp with salt and pepper in bowl. Add pineapple, avocado, and dressing; toss to coat. Divide among plates, top with nuts, and garnish with lime wedges.
  • Available in the Asian foods section of most supermarkets, at some specialty foods stores, and at Asian markets.

Dressing:
2 tablespoons fresh lime juice
2 tablespoons fish sauce (such as nam pla or nuoc nam)*
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 tablespoon sugar
1/2 cup thinly sliced shallots (about 2 large)
1 small jalapeño chile, thinly sliced
3 tablespoons (packed) fresh mint leaves
Salad:
16 peeled deveined cooked large shrimp with tails intact
6 ounces fresh pineapple, peeled, cut into 2x1/4-inch spears (about 1 1/4 cups)
1 large avocado, halved, pitted, peeled, coarsely chopped
2 tablespoons salted peanuts
1 lime, cut into 8 wedges (for garnish)

ROASTED SHRIMP SALAD

Provided by Ina Garten

Categories     main-dish

Time 38m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10



Roasted Shrimp Salad image

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
  • Peel and devein the shrimp. Place them on a sheet pan with the olive oil, 1 teaspoon salt and 1/2 teaspoon pepper and toss together. Spread the shrimp on one layer and roast for 6 to 8 minutes, just until pink, firm and cooked through. Allow to cool for 3 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, make the sauce. In a large bowl, whisk together the mayonnaise, orange zest, orange juice, vinegar, 1/2 teaspoon salt, and 1/2 teaspoon pepper. When the shrimp are cool, add them to the sauce and toss. Add the dill, capers, and red onion and toss well. The flavors will improve if you allow the salad to sit at room temperature for 30 minutes. Otherwise, chill and serve at room temperature.

2 1/2 pounds (12 to 15 count) shrimp
1 tablespoon good olive oil
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 cup good mayonnaise
1 tablespoon orange zest (2 oranges)
2 tablespoons freshly squeezed orange juice
1 tablespoon good white wine vinegar
1/4 cup minced fresh dill
2 tablespoons capers, drained
2 tablespoons small-diced red onion

SHRIMP PO'BOYS WITH PINEAPPLE SLAW

This twist on the traditional po'boy sandwich adds flavor and veggies while reducing fat and calories. For a smoked flavor, grill the shrimp. For a lower-carb option, serve the po'boy open-faced on a baguette half. -Melissa Pelkey Hass, Waleska, Georgia

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 30m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11



Shrimp Po'Boys with Pineapple Slaw image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°. Pour egg substitute into a shallow bowl. In a separate shallow bowl, mix bread crumbs and Creole seasoning. Dip shrimp in egg substitute, then in crumb mixture, patting to help coating adhere. Bake in a greased 15x10x1-in. pan until shrimp turn pink, 7-9 minutes. Keep warm., Meanwhile, combine broccoli slaw, pineapple and green onions. In a small bowl, whisk together mayonnaise and reserved pineapple liquid until smooth. Add to broccoli mixture; toss to coat., To serve, spread hoagie buns with tartar sauce. Divide tomato slices and shrimp among buns. Top with pineapple broccoli slaw.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 420 calories, Fat 13g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 99mg cholesterol, Sodium 1430mg sodium, Carbohydrate 54g carbohydrate (15g sugars, Fiber 3g fiber), Protein 23g protein.

1/3 cup egg substitute
1/2 cup panko bread crumbs
2 tablespoons reduced-sodium Creole seasoning
1 pound uncooked shrimp (16-20 per pound), peeled and deveined
2 cups broccoli coleslaw mix
1 cup unsweetened pineapple tidbits, drained, 3 tablespoons liquid reserved
2 green onions, chopped
1/2 cup reduced-fat mayonnaise
6 hoagie buns, split and toasted
4 tablespoons reduced-fat tartar sauce
3 medium tomatoes, sliced

PASTA AND SHRIMP SALAD

Pineapple is one of our state's best-known products. It's delicious paired with shrimp and pasta in this crowd-pleasing salad, which is great for luncheons.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 20m

Yield 6-8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11



Pasta and Shrimp Salad image

Steps:

  • Drain pineapple, reserving 3/4 cup juice; set pineapple aside. In a small saucepan, combine the cornstarch, curry powder, salt, pepper and reserved pineapple juice until smooth.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 1 minute or until thickened. Remove from the heat; cool to room temperature. Stir in mayonnaise and sour cream., In a large bowl, combine the shrimp, pasta, water chestnuts, red pepper and reserved pineapple. Add dressing and toss to coat. Cover and refrigerate for at least 2 hours before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 248 calories, Fat 10g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 96mg cholesterol, Sodium 179mg sodium, Carbohydrate 25g carbohydrate (10g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 14g protein.

1 can (20 ounces) pineapple chunks
2 teaspoons cornstarch
1/2 to 1 teaspoon curry powder
1/8 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on pepper
1/3 cup mayonnaise
1/3 cup sour cream
1 pound cooked medium shrimp, peeled and deveined
2 cups cooked medium pasta shells
1 can (8 ounces) sliced water chestnuts, drained
1/4 cup chopped sweet red pepper

RUSSIAN SHRIMP AND PINEAPPLE SALAD

A classic Russian layered salad with shrimp, canned pineapple, hard-boiled eggs, and Cheddar cheese. It is served with mayonnaise.

Provided by LadyDi

Categories     Shrimp Salad

Time 45m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 6



Russian Shrimp and Pineapple Salad image

Steps:

  • Bring a saucepan of water and salt to a boil, add shrimp, and cook until pink, 3 to 5 minutes. Drain and cool, about 30 minutes. Spread out cooled shrimp on a serving platter and top with 1/2 the mayonnaise.
  • Mix grated eggs and remaining mayonnaise in a bowl and spread on top of the shrimp. Sprinkle with pineapple pieces. Top with Cheddar cheese.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 329.6 calories, Carbohydrate 6.9 g, Cholesterol 264.1 mg, Fat 24.2 g, Fiber 0.3 g, Protein 21.1 g, SaturatedFat 7 g, Sodium 584.2 mg, Sugar 5.9 g

½ teaspoon salt, or to taste
1 pound uncooked medium shrimp, peeled and deveined
½ cup mayonnaise, divided
4 hard-boiled eggs, peeled and grated
1 (8 ounce) can pineapple, drained and finely chopped
¾ cup grated aged Cheddar cheese
